Parameter | Unit | DUET HV 60 1,3 15 |
---|---|---|
Rated Voltage | Vdc | 560 |
Auxiliary Voltage (+6% -10%) | Vdc | 24 |
Minimum Voltage | Vdc | 275 |
Maximum Voltage | Vdc | 740 |
Stall Torque | Nm | 1.31 |
Peak Torque | Nm | 3.9 |
Rated Torque | Nm | 1.18 |
Rated Output Power | W | 370 |
Stall Current | Arms | 1.44 |
Peak Current | Arms | 4.29 |
Rated Current | Arms | 1.33 |
Rated Speed @560Vdc | rpm | 3000 |
Maximum Speed @560Vdc | rpm | 5000 |
Torque Constant (± 5%) | Nm/Arms | 0.91 |
Voltage Constant (± 5%) | Vrms/Krpm | 55 |
Phase/phase resistance (± 10%@25°C) | Ω | 14.4 |
Phase/phase inductance (± 10%) | mH | 41.8 |
Electrical time constant | ms | 2.9 |
Thermal Resistance | °C/W | 1.41 |
Mechanical time constant | ms | 0.63 |
Rotor Inertia without brake and without feedback | kg·cm² | 0.24 |
Duet weight | Kg | 1.9 |
Duet weight with brake | Kg | 2.33 |
Axial Load applied on the shaft’s center | N | 70 |
Radial Load applied on the shaft’s center | N | 220 |
Family Specification | Unit | DUET HV 60 |
---|---|---|
Time Rating | Coninuous | |
Insulation Class | F | |
Enclosure | Totally enclosed. Self-cooled | |
Protection Class | IP 65 standard on the body | |
Motor Insulation System UL /CSA | cURus , DV155J File nr. : E216686 | |
Ambient Temperature | °C | 0 to 40 |
Ambient Humidity | 5 to 85% (non-condensing) | |
Poles | 8 | |
Certification | CE | |
Recommendation | Rated output with 250 x 250 x 6 mm metallic heat sink flange coupling – Derating must be considered if the oil seal is applied – IP 54 standard shaft bushing |
